specific Embodiment approach 1
[0028] Specific embodiment one, a kind of urban rail vehicle wheel tread damage detection system of the present invention of the present embodiment, comprises wheel sensor 1, control module 2, image acquisition control and processing module 3 and camera module 4;
[0029] The wheel sensor 1 is electrically connected to the control module 2, and is used to generate a shooting trigger signal and send it to the control module 2 when the wheel passes by;
[0030] The control module 2 is electrically connected to the image acquisition control and processing module 3, and is used to generate a shooting command according to the shooting trigger signal and send it to the image acquisition control and processing module 3;
[0031] The image acquisition control and processing module 3 is electrically connected to the camera module 4, and is used to send the shooting command to the camera module 4;

specific Embodiment approach 2
[0079] D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S In the present embodiment, the wheel tread damage detection method based on the above-mentioned one urban rail vehicle wheel tread damage detection system, the specific steps are as follows:
[0080] Step 1. Image collection: each front wheel tread image capturing camera 4-1-1 and rear wheel tread image capturing camera 4-2-1 both capture 1 / 4 wheel tread and 1 / 8 wheel tread, and the 4 The front wheel tread image capturing cameras 4-1-1 and the four rear wheel tread image capturing cameras 4-2-1 send the captured images of the wheel tread of each wheel to the image acquisition control and processing module 3;
